"Tik Tok" Application Impact in English Learning Experience on Motivation and Learning Student Achievement Natasya, Nadila; Siregar, Adinda; By, Angellia Bheriani; Alamsyah Lubis, Bambang Nur
SCHOULID: Indonesian Journal of School Counseling Vol 8, No 2 (2023): SCHOULID : Indonesian Journal of School Counseling
Publisher : Indonesian Counselor Association (IKI)

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.23916/083643011

Abstract

This research aims to find out how the experience of learning English affects students' motivation and learning achievement. This research is descriptive research with a qualitative approach. The data source in this research is the students of SMAS Muhammadiyah 01 Medan whose address is Jalan Utama No. 170, Matsum II City, Medan Area District, Medan City, North Sumatra. The results of this research are that the results of data analysis show that using Tiktok can significantly increase student motivation and learning achievement. Although not all students use Tiktok as a learning medium, they only use Tiktok as entertainment. The average result of the percentage that Tiktok can have a good impact on students' English language skills is 86.7%, where this percentage was obtained from students who felt a good impact from Tiktok. Students think that Tiktok has a good impact on their English language skills. This means that pronunciation, vocabulary, tenses, speaking, reading and writing skills in learning English are increasing and Tiktok can have a good influence as social media if it is applied well by students.
Methodological strategies and barriers in teaching EFL of Thai students by Indonesia preservice teachers during the international teaching practice program Natasya, Nadila; Harisma , Rita
JPGI (Jurnal Penelitian Guru Indonesia) Vol. 10 No. 1 (2025): JPGI
Publisher : Indonesian Institute for Counseling, Education and Therapy (IICET)

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.29210/026129jpgi0005

Abstract

Teaching English as a Foreign Language (EFL) across cultures presents unique challenges, especially when Indonesian pre-service teachers instruct Thai students who face linguistic and cultural barriers in speaking. Storytelling is recognized as an innovative strategy to enhance fluency, vocabulary, and confidence in communication. This study aims to examine the methodological strategies, barriers, and innovations applied by Indonesian pre-service teachers during the International Teaching Practice Program at Thammasat Wittaya School. Using a descriptive qualitative design, data were collected through interviews, classroom observations, and documentation, and analyzed using Miles, Huberman, and Saldana’s (2014) framework. Findings reveal that storytelling served as the main strategy, implemented through teacher-modeled narration, group projects, multimedia aids, and culturally responsive materials. These approaches improved students’ speaking skills, increased participation, and built confidence. However, several barriers emerged, including limited vocabulary, pronunciation difficulties, passive learning preferences, and resource constraints. Teachers addressed these by scaffolding, providing motivational support, and integrating familiar cultural content to sustain engagement. In conclusion, storytelling proved effective in supporting Thai students’ speaking development while helping pre-service teachers adapt to cross-cultural teaching contexts. The study highlights the importance of innovative, student-centered strategies and intercultural competence in preparing future teachers for global classrooms.
ANALISIS LAPORAN KEUANGAN DALAM MENILAI KINERJA KEUANGAN PERUSAHAAN PT HAWAII WISATA Natasya, Nadila; Riki
Jurnal Manajemen Vol. 15 No. 1 (2025): JURNAL MANAJEMEN VOL. 15 NO. 1 JUNI 2025
Publisher : Fakultas Ekonomi Universitas Sarjanawiyata Tamansiswa

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.30738/jm.v15i1.4576

Abstract

This study aims to determine the financial performance of the company PT. Hawai Wisata as seen from the Current Ratio, Debt to Asset Ratio, Debt to Quality Ratio, Fixed Asset Turnover, Gross Profit Margin, Operating Profit, and Nett Profit Margin. The type of research used is quantitative research. The data used is the financial report data of PT. Wisata Hawaii for the period 2020-2024. The analysis technique used is a quantitative technique where the analysis uses data in the form of numbers as analysis and determines the level of company performance. The results of the analysis carried out can be seen The results of the analysis show that the company's financial performance is generally in the good category. The liquidity ratio measured through the Current Ratio shows a figure of 149.6%, indicating the company's good ability to meet short-term obligations. In the solvency ratio, the Debt to Asset Ratio shows that the capital structure is more dominantly financed by equity, so that the financial risk is low, although it is below the industry standard. The Debt to Equity Ratio also shows a consistent downward trend, indicating a decrease in debt levels and strengthening of the financial position. However, in the activity ratio, Fixed Asset Turnover is considered less than good because it is below the industry average, reflecting the less than optimal use of fixed assets. Meanwhile, the profitability ratio consisting of Gross Profit Margin, Operating Profit Margin, and Net Profit Margin are all in the good category with achievements above the standard of 25%, indicating the company's ability to generate strong profits. Overall, PT. Hawaii Wisata shows a fairly solid financial performance with several aspects that need to be improved, especially in the efficiency of fixed asset use.
